Abstract
Glass–water and glass–air interfaces were visualized by second-harmonic generation microscopy. It was shown that the electrostatic surface potential can be determined from the recorded intensity of the signal from the glass surface in contact with solutions with different pH. Comparison of images of glass in contact with air and an aqueous solution at pH 2 hinted towards the similarity in the molecular structure of these interfaces.
